Test case prioritization (TCP) is a software testing technique that finds an ideal ordering of test cases for regression testing, so that testers can obtain the maximum benefit of their test suite, even if the testing process is stop at some arbitrary point. The recent trend of software development uses OO paradigm. This paper proposed a cost-cognizant TCP approach for object-oriented software that uses path-based integration testing. Path-based integration testing will identify the possible execution path and extract these paths from the Java System Dependence Graph (JSDG) model of the source code using forward slicing technique. Afterward evolutionary algorithm (EA) was employed to prioritize test cases based on the severity detection per unit cost for each of the dependent faults. The proposed technique was known as Evolutionary Cost-Cognizant Regression Test Case Prioritization (ECRTP) and being implemented as regression testing approach for experiment.

We propose a test case prioritization strategy for risk based testing, in which the risk exposure is employed as the key criterion of evaluation. Existing approaches to risk based testing typically employ risk exposure values as assessed by the tester. In contrast, we employ exposure values that have been determined by experts during the risk assessment stage of the risk management process. If a given method produces greater accuracy in fault detection, that approach is considered more valuable for software testing. We demonstrate the value of our proposed risk based testing method in this sense through its application.
